What it does
Seven Signals is a free 104-page field manual for reading startup momentum in public GitHub activity. It explains seven repeatable signals, includes a 90-minute replication workflow, and opens the supporting 55-startup, 5-quarter dataset (219 startup-period observations). Read online or download PDF, EPUB, Markdown, and plain text. CC BY 4.0, with SSRN methodology, a Zenodo dataset, and a free MCP server for Claude and Cursor.

I trained a 125M-parameter transformer to autocomplete piano performances in real time (~108 notes/sec on an iPhone 15). The idea is basically GitHub Copilot or Tabnine, except instead of prompting it with code, you prompt it by playing a few notes on a MIDI piano. The model then continues what you played, entirely on-device. The app is free if anyone wants to try it.
